So I've had my buddy Spyro for about a month and a half now and I've mostly been feeding him Dubia roaches with the occasional batch of crickets while I'm waiting for a delivery and wax worms for a treat. I'll keep Dubias as his main food source but I do want to mix it up some with his snacks so I was thinking about getting some hornworms. I know feeding him something that's too big could be bad so I was wondering if hornworms were ok. He's around 11.5" right now.
Horn worms are a good choice to mix with other feeders. Since they contain a lot of moisture, they are a softer worm so the "size between the eyes" rule doesn't apply. Since they do grow very fast, would be a good idea to order a variety of sizes requesting very small ones too. As you probably know, they can grow to 4' so if they get that big, they would probably be too large for Spyro.
